Sarytogan Graphite Ltd (ASX:SGA) has fielded new results that extend the mineralisation at the Sarytogan Graphite Deposit in Central Kazakhstan.

Thick high-grade graphite intersections have been returned outside of the existing 209-million-tonne @ 28.5% total graphite content (TGC) inferred mineral resource.

Intersections above 25% TGC include:

  • 75.1 metres @ 34.6% TGC from 2 metres including 51.1 metres @ 36.8% in ST-85;
  • 47.4 metres @ 33.4% TGC from surface including 14.3 metres @ 37.7% and 21.3 metres @ 31.7% from 57.4 metres including 13.7 @ 38.0% in ST-87; and
  • 22.8 metres @ 26.8% TGC from 2 metres including 5.3 metres @ 39.2% and 10.1 metres @ 30.6% from 34.3 metres in ST-84.

Beyond the zones

Mineralisation now extends beyond the existing resource up to 1,000 metres south-west of the Northern Graphite Zone (NGZ), 800 metres south-east of the NGZ, 150 metres north of the NGZ and 300 metres north of the Central Graphite Zone (CGZ).

This wraps up the company’s 2022 drilling program with 46 holes drilled for 3,044.6 metres.

Further results are expected from the CGZ ahead of a planned mineral resource upgrade in the first quarter of 2023, targeting the indicated classification to inform economic studies.

Sarytogan managing director Sean Gregory said: “The 2022 drilling program has been completed on schedule and on budget without incident which is testament to the capability of our established in-country team and their long-standing relationships with the local contractors and community.

Giant mineral resource

“The known thick high-grade graphite mineralisation has now been extended up to 1 kilometre outside of the existing giant mineral resource.

“The results closely follow the breakthrough metallurgical results where we achieved 99.87% graphite purity.

“It truly is an exciting time for the development of Sarytogan with an upgraded mineral resource on track for Q1 2023 to inform economic studies.”

Next steps

One final batch of drilling results remains outstanding from the CGZ, and is expected in January 2023.

The company will further optimise early metallurgical results where purity of 99.87% TGC was achieved – this is being conducted at labs in Australia and Germany.

The next big news will be the mineral resource upgrade, to be delivered in the first quarter of the new year.
